Noval
NOH-vuhl
Noval is a boy’s name of Latin origin, meaning “Likely derived from the Latin word 'novus', meaning 'new'. It suggests innovation and freshness.”, and peaked in popularity in 1920.
What Noval Means
“Likely derived from the Latin word 'novus', meaning 'new'. It suggests innovation and freshness.”
